Double Decker Bridge




Road traffic on top, train track, footbridges and water main on the lower level. Clever idea, except for the corners in the road to align it with and then exit from the railway line's path. Built well before the days of large trucks and buses, oncoming traffic is now forced to give-way on corners to any large vehicle.
